Suggest Remedy For Breathing Problem

3 month old since my 3 month old Daugher has been born her breathing has sounded a little congested.its worse when she eats.she has had 3 xrays done and they showed everything was fine.now she has what sounds like a cold.dry coffing and the congested sound has Gotten worse.she has had a hard time breathing a few times and I'm very concerned but once again the doctor says she's ok.what do you think?

Pediatrician 's  Response
Hi.. noisy breathing since birth with recurring respiratory infection can point towards a condition called as laryngomalacia. In this case x ray and other findings may be normal. I would suggest an ENT examination so that it is confirmed. You can ask more queries.
